Finding Brake Light Circuit for Installing Brake Controller in 2019 Jeep Grand Cherokee
Question:
What color is the wire on the brake switch that i would attach the cold wire red from the wiring harness?
asked by: Gary
Helpful Expert Reply:
Since we haven't had the chance to hardwire a brake controller to a Jeep Grand Cherokee like your 2019 model we don't know exactly what color wire you'll need to find. You'll want to use a circuit tester like part # PTW2993 to test all of the wiring on your brake pedal switch till you find the circuit that carries voltage when the brakes are applied.
